- 博客(8)
- 资源 (2)
- 收藏
- 关注
原创 javascript 脚本化的HTTP----ajax的基石
使用XMLHttpRequest的步骤 1.创建一个XMLHttpRequest对象 2.指定HTTP请求并向一个web服务器提交 3.同步或异步地获取服务器的响应获取请求对象function createRequest(){ try{ request=new XMLHttpRequest(); }catc
2012-09-28 14:31:23 1139
原创 javascript cookie和客户端持久性
cookie基础知识cookie可以使javascript可以在用户的硬盘上持久的存储数据,并且可以获取这种方式存储的数据.可以用Document.cookie属性来脚本化cookie,帮助实现客户端脚本化. cookie是一个字符串属性,可以用它对当前网页的cookie进行读,创建,修改,删除等操作.每个cookie都有四个可选属性,分别控制生存期,可见性,安全性.第一个
2012-09-26 15:07:57 908
原创 javascript 表单与多个表单的无干扰自行验证
Form对象代表了一个HTML表单,它通常可以作为forms[]数组的一个元素来使用,而这个数组是Document对象的一个属性.在这里将不会对表单中的具体组成元素做详细的介绍.下面是一个示例,报告form表单元素的,将代码copy入body中,可以使用 username: password:
2012-09-25 16:58:28 696
原创 javascript 事件和事件处理
javascript的交互模式是事件驱动的.在这种模式中,当文档或者它的一些元素发生变化的时候,浏览器会生成一个事件(event).如果javascript程序要对这个事件做出反应,它就会为这个事件注册一个事件句柄(event handler).当事件发生的时候,会调用对应的句柄.基本事件的处理原始事件模型的基本类型就是在响应事件时调用的是事件的句柄名.例如
2012-09-21 14:04:39 1388
原创 javascript DOM与javascript交互详解
动态文档内容 document.write(),是DOM遗留的一部分,作用是把内容写入文档.使用它有两种方式,一种是在脚本中使用,把输出的内容输入到当前正在被解析的文档中.如果javascript片段有defer属性,那么这个方法是不会起作用的.他不能在文档解析完成后工作.第二种方法,在其他窗口或者帧写新的文档.配套函数:window.open(),document.close().
2012-09-11 16:39:55 681
原创 javascript 脚本化的浏览器窗口
计时器 计时器相关的四个函数. setTimeout() clearTimeout() setInterval() clearInterval() setTimeout(),参数为毫秒数,作用是在指定毫秒数之后运行.clearTimeout()表示清除计时器 setInterval(),参数为毫秒数,作用是以间隔指定毫秒数,重复执行.clearInterval()清除
2012-09-10 17:17:53 657
原创 window中的javascript
编程环境的三个重要特性: 作为全局对象的window和javascript代码的全局执行环境 客户端对象的层次和构成它的一部分的文档对象模型(DOM) 事件驱动的编程模型window对象 主要任务是在一个窗口中显示html文档.Window对象包含两个自我引用的属性:window和self.window是全局对象,因此全局变量都被定义成该对象的属性.
2012-09-02 13:48:40 416
原创 javascript 框架的基础与简易框架
创建模块的第一条规则:避免定义全局变量要为模块提供载入标记,而这个标记在全局名字空间中最好只载入一次。在使用名字空间的添加标示的时候,通常以文件的路径作为标示。下面时根据域名创建名字空间的代码var com;if(!com)com={};else if(typeof com!="object") throw new Error("com
2012-09-02 13:02:51 403
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人